Hulu Adds Over One Hundred Hours of Design Network Programming

Hulu is adding more than a hundred hours of programming from The Design Network to its platform as part of a new collaboration between the two companies. The deal is the network’s largest video-on-demand deal to date, while expanding the network’s streaming development. footprint.

Subscribers to the streamer in the United States will be able to watch the TDN series starting Thursday. Design Network offers a diversity of original house programming and design across various streaming services. Its content is also available in linear and on-demand mode. and reaches a global audience in more than 20 countries. The company’s project is to “empower and motivate the audience” through its diversity of television systems that highlight trends in home improvement, interior design and lifestyle.

“This is a landmark agreement for TDN, allowing us to bring our viewers’ favorite screens and Design Network stars to one of the biggest stages in streaming television,” Jason Harris, CEO of The Design Network, said in a press release. “Our programming is designed to encourage creativity and provide practical tips for home improvement with a wide range of displays to suit all budgets, tastes and lifestyles. “

Hulu has a long history of investing in the lifestyle space. The streamer’s partnership with The Design Network adds to this investment in content development.
